What does it mean when scientists say that living organisms share a universal genetic code?

Biology
1 answer:
Mars2501 [29]3 years ago
5 0
When Scientists say that living Organisms share a universal genetic code it means, they all are evolved from the same Ancestor & hence, have some similar characteristic either functional or physcial
